Paolo Sorrentino’s La grazia to open the 82nd Venice Film Festival
- The new film by the Oscar-winning helmer, toplined by Toni Servillo and Anna Ferzetti, will be world-premiered in competition

La grazia, written and directed by Paolo Sorrentino, will be the opening film of the 82nd Venice International Film Festival (27 August-6 September). The new work by the Neapolitan director, who won an Oscar for The Great Beauty [+see also:

“I am very happy that the 82nd Venice International Film Festival will open with the new and highly anticipated film by Paolo Sorrentino,” stated artistic director Alberto Barbera. “I like to recall that one of the most important and internationally acclaimed Italian auteurs made his debut right here at the Biennale di Venezia in 2001 with his first film, One Man Up [+see also:

Paolo Sorrentino’s return in competition comes with a film destined to leave its mark for its great originality and powerful relevance to the present time, which the audiences of the Venice Film Festival will have the pleasure of discovering on the opening night.”
Talking about his new film at the Giornate Professionali event in Sorrento, the director revealed: “For the last 20 years, Toni Servillo and I have been talking about making a romantic film. Now, the time has come, except that I don’t want to suddenly shift from Fellini to Truffaut. But Toni and I have finally found the right tone with which to convey love on the big screen.”
La grazia is being produced by The Apartment (a Fremantle Group company), Numero 10 and PiperFilm, which will distribute the film in Italy. MUBI holds the worldwide rights for the movie. The Match Factory is overseeing its international sales. The film will be presented as a world premiere on Wednesday 27 August in the Palazzo del Cinema’s Sala Grande (on the Lido).
